The Lively Canvas: Chicago's Iconic Street Art and Public Murals
Chicago's urban landscape transforms into a vibrant gallery where towering skyscrapers serve as the backdrop for an ever-evolving exhibition of street art and public murals. Neighborhoods like Pilsen and Bronzeville are renowned for their massive, colorful canvases that celebrate the city's rich cultural heritage, from historic figures to contemporary social commentary. These artistic expressions are not merely decorative; they tell the stories of diverse communities, turning ordinary alleyways and brick facades into immersive experiences that invite visitors to look closer at the narratives woven into the city's fabric. Whether you are strolling through the West Loop or exploring the South Side, the sheer scale and creativity of these murals offer a dynamic glimpse into Chicago's soul, making every corner a potential discovery.
To truly appreciate this living canvas, consider joining a guided mural tour or simply wandering with a camera in hand to capture the interplay of light and color against the iconic skyline. Many local artists collaborate on large-scale projects that change with the seasons, ensuring that the city's visual identity remains fresh and engaging year-round. This commitment to public art fosters a unique sense of ownership and pride among residents while welcoming tourists to engage with the city beyond its traditional landmarks.
